To kick off your blueberry smoothie adventure, it’s essential to gather the right ingredients. For a delightful blueberry smoothie with milk, you’ll need fresh or frozen blueberries, milk (dairy or non-dairy), a sweetener if desired (like honey or maple syrup), and optional additions like yogurt, ice, or even spinach for an extra nutrient boost. If you’re using fresh blueberries, make sure they are ripe and juicy, which intensifies the flavor of your smoothie. On the other hand, frozen blueberries can add a creamy texture and chill the smoothie without needing extra ice. The beauty of this recipe is its versatility—feel free to swap ingredients based on your preferences or what you have on hand.

Using a Blender
It’s time to blend! Pour your prepared blueberries into your blender, followed by your choice of milk. The ratio typically recommended is about 1 cup of blueberries to 1 cup of milk, but feel free to adjust based on the thickness you desire. If you’re adding yogurt or a banana for creaminess, make sure to include that too. If you’re a fan of smoothies with a cold touch, throw in a handful of ice cubes for a frosty finish. As you start blending, keep an eye on the consistency. You want it smooth and creamy, without any large chunks of blueberry left behind.

Adjusting the Consistency
Once you’ve blended all the ingredients, it’s time to evaluate the consistency of your smoothie. If you find it too thick for your liking, you can easily add a splash more of milk until it reaches your desired texture. Conversely, if it’s too thin, throw in a few more blueberries or a bit of yogurt to thicken it up. Storing Leftovers
If you do find yourself with extra smoothie, storing it properly is vital to maintain its freshness. Pour any leftovers into an airtight container, and it should keep well in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. However, be prepared for some separation; just give it a good shake or stir before consuming. If you anticipate not finishing the smoothie soon, consider freezing it into ice cube trays for easy use in future smoothies. This little trick is excellent for reducing waste while also providing a quick blend when you’re short on time.
